Good Selection of indo-american appetizers. Their selection of pizzas is good. It is vegetarians and vegan friendly. Their $1.99 fries is worth the hype. I liked dal tadka more than dal makhni. Paneer Amritsari is good but it is very similar to kadayi paneer. If you like creamy curry go for butter masala sauce/gravy with your favourite protein. I tried paneer but they have meats options as well.

This Chinese restaurant is underrated. The location is by the shopping centre car-park, so it’s not visibly obvious from the main road. The food (particularly vegetable dishes) is exquisite. I recommend Eggs fried with tomatoes (西红柿炒鸡蛋), it’s a Chinese common dish, but it’s the best that I’ve tasted anywhere. I also recommend eggplant stir fried with beans. Nice atmosphere as well. They also do a typical northern Chinese breakfast in the morning.
